Joint Wellness for Happy Paws: Caring for Your Pet's Mobility

Your furry friend relies on their joints for everything they love doing, from playful romps in the park to cozy cuddles on the couch. As pets grow older, their joint health can deteriorate, leading to stiffness, discomfort, and a decrease in their overall quality of life.

But don't worry! There are plenty of things you can do to support your pet's joint wellness and help them stay mobile and happy.

A balanced diet rich in nutrients like glucosamine can provide essential building blocks for more info healthy joints. Regular exercise is also crucial, as it helps to keep joints lubricated and strong. Choose activities your pet finds fun, such as gentle walks, swimming, or playing fetch.

Supplements formulated specifically for joint health can provide additional support. Always consult with your veterinarian to determine the best options for your furry companion's individual needs.

Remember, a little TLC goes a long way in keeping your pet's joints healthy and mobile. By taking proactive steps to care for their mobility, you can help them enjoy a longer, more comfortable life by your side.
